Thursday, Sept. 11
Sept. 11: 9/11 Anniversary Ceremony
7:45am | Sept. 11. Cornelius-Lemley Fire Rescue hosts a ceremony at Fire Station 1 to remember those who lost their lives in the September 11 terrorist attacks. 19729 S. Main St., Cornelius

Saturday, Sept. 13
Town of Cornelius photo
Cornelius Festival of Cultures
3-6 pm | Sept. 13. An opportunity for people to experience the many cultures that make up Cornelius and the surrounding area. Food, drink, and beer/wine vendors, handmade items from various arts and craft vendors, live performances from local groups, kids’ crafts and more. Cain Park, downtown Cornelius.
